Waterstone's - What's The Real Story?

Posted at 7:51AM Friday 29 Jan 2010

When people are being critical of Waterstone's past decade, there tends to be a familiar tone to the accusations. A few prompts and anyone can fill in the gaps for themselves: Lost its raison d'etre; Got rid of its influential booksellers or allowed them to leave; Sold out to the mid-market; De-skilled the branches through central buying; Lost its connection to passionate book-lovers; Became a corporate behemoth. And so on.
